Hi all, thought I'd share my experience with iOS 6 and Entune so far.

I have done a little testing and this is what I have.

For those that are having trouble getting the new MAP protocol on iOS6 to receive your text message notifications over bluetooth, I also was having trouble, even though the option is now available in the iPhone bluetooth menu. It wasn't as simple as just turning the option on, but with some troubleshooting I was able to get it to work, so if anyone needs help just ask here and I'll give you my steps I took to get it to work.

Also, I should note, you can only receive the messages (which btw you can also click on the speaker icon and the NAV lady will speak it out to you which is pretty cool). Even though there is an option to SEND messages to anyone in your phone book or any number for that matter. It will say the message was sent, but it won't show up on your iPhone thread of messages, and more importantly, it won't send at all to the recipient. I already tested with some friends, booo :(

On another crappy note, I was still unable to connect to the internet via bluetooth. Hopefully Toyota will finally fix this crap, it's unbelievable it is taking this long for Apple or Toyota to figure it out, I'm sure the phone and entune hardware are very capable. I do know you can Jailbreak your iPhone or pay the "personal hot spot" fee to your carrier to set up a personal network on your phone, and then use that to connect wirelessly through the DUN/PAN connection, but as of now, their is no free, non-jailbreaking way to connect an iPhone's data plan wirelessly to Entune (that I know of). I'll keep trying some things, but no luck so far on iOS 6. I'm sure as hell not coughing up $30 a month extra for tethering to achieve this functionality.

Also, for reference, I have a 2012 4Runner Trail (with Entune), iPhone 4s running iOS 6 of course, and Verizon unlimited data plan (grandfathered) with no tethering service.

Yes, I know bt audio streaming worked before. It worked in iOS 4 with my '10 4Runner and iOS 5 brought artist, album, and track info on the screen. The only control options were next track, previous track, play/pause. Now you have full music browsing controls. Those browsing controls were only previously available when connected by USB. HUGE difference in how functional the system is.

ok, so there's a setting under your BT pairing on your iphone that says "Show Notifications".

I turned that on and i no longer get an error accessing messages via BT.

Unfortunately thats all that it does. SMS/Imessage doesnt work to receive or send texts. I tried BT and connected.
